CGL.TO vs. CGXF.TO
CGL.TO (iShares Gold Bullion ETF (CAD-Hedged)) and CGXF.TO (CI Gold+ Giants Covered Call ETF Common) are both exchange-traded funds - CGL.TO is a Precious Metals fund tracking the Gold Bullion, while CGXF.TO is a Gold fund actively managed by CI. CGL.TO is passively managed, while CGXF.TO is actively managed. Over the past 10 years, CGL.TO returned 11.98%/yr vs 10.53%/yr for CGXF.TO. A 0.57 correlation means they provide meaningful diversification when combined. CGL.TO charges 0.55%/yr vs 1.08%/yr for CGXF.TO.

Volatility
CGL.TO vs. CGXF.TO - Volatility Comparison
The current volatility for iShares Gold Bullion ETF (CAD-Hedged) (CGL.TO) is 5.60%, while CI Gold+ Giants Covered Call ETF Common (CGXF.TO) has a volatility of 14.76%. This indicates that CGL.TO experiences smaller price fluctuations and is considered to be less risky than CGXF.TO based on this measure.
